Developer builds browser game that scores how well you mimic sounds with your mic

A developer has created Mimic Party Online, a browser-based game where players listen to a short sound cue and attempt to imitate it using their microphone. Each attempt is scored across multiple audio dimensions — including pitch contour, timing, attack, and spectral shape — with labeled breakdowns to help players improve. The game features Quick mode and Survival mode, offering varied challenges and scoring incentives. All audio processing happens locally in the browser at 16 kHz mono PCM, meaning no recordings are sent to external servers. Session state is stored in the browser, allowing players to resume unfinished runs on the same device.
